Uganda energy storage solar combiner box enterprise
Key Figures & Findings: SustainSolar, a South Africa-based solar solutions company that designs turnkey containerized systems combining solar and battery storage tailored for off-grid and weak-grid environments, in collaboration with Vittoria Technology, FRES Uganda, and AVSI Foundation, is deploying three modular SUSTAIN BOX™ systems to support rural energy access in Uganda.
